Departmental Information

CHEMICAL AND ENVIRONMENTAL ENGINEERING (CHEE)

Chemical engineers apply basic principles of chemistry, physics and mathematics to the development of safe, environmentally and economically sound processes in which chemical and/or physical changes take place. Environmental engineers apply those same basic principles directly to the prevention and remediation of environmental problems. These curricula prepare students for employment in research, development, design and operations aspects of the chemical, energy, environmental, food, micro-electronics, petroleum, pharmaceutical, plastics and related industries.

The department participates in the Honors Program.

BACHELOR OF SCIENCE IN CHEMICAL ENGINEERING

(ABET Accredited)

Chemical engineering is a profession which provides society with materials and energy in a safe and environmentally sound way. It deals with how chemicals are brought together to react, to be separated and purified, mixed, heated, contained and transported. Computers are used as an integral part of making the processes viable and economical.
